One of the most blatant signs you are in need of an AC repair is a reduction in cooled air and/or poor airflow. If your space isn’t staying cool, give us a call. Unfortunately, when your air conditioner doesn’t maintain your cooling needs, it’s usually a more serious problem. Your AC unit may have condenser concerns or it may be running low on Freon. Low airflow could also be a symptom of a ductwork issue. Leaks from your air conditioner are normally a sign that an AC repair is required. If you observe a leak from your AC, call for a repair right away. If you have a refrigerant leak, it could trigger health problems for your family. If it’s a leak due to condensation, the health risk is lower, but you will still want to take care of it before it turns into a greater problem like mold growth.

It’s a rule of thumb that if any part of your HVAC system starts to make uncommon sounds, it’s potentially a sign of trouble. When it comes to your AC, these kinds of troubling sounds include squealing or grinding. Ultimately, your air conditioner should work relatively quietly and you shouldn’t be able to hear more than the sound of your fan kick on or shut off. Sounds from your AC could mean the need for something as simple as needing lubricant in some of the moving parts to something more serious that could end with a breakdown. If you notice any odor coming from your vents, it could point to some AC-related issues, too. You should always have an expert help you get to the root of any odors related to your HVAC system, as they could range from mold growth to tough electrical issues.

Sometimes it may seem that your air conditioner is having problems, but it’s really your thermostat than requires attention. If your home temperature isn’t where you’re programming it to be, the team at Tri City Fuel & Heating Co., Inc. will be able to tell if the problem is actually with your thermostat. It could just be a wiring problem or a blocked sensor, or it may be time to get a new thermostat.
